#4b69c3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4b69c3 is composed of 29.4% red, 41.2% green and 76.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 52.9%. #4b69c3 color hex could be obtained by blending #96d2ff with #000087.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4b69c3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060b is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4b69c3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#82858c is the less saturated color, while #144dfa is the most saturated one.
